Release managers: the Copperline replica-lag alarm gates every deploy. It fires when any read replica of the Ashgrove cluster trails the primary by more than 30 seconds. While active, the deploy pipeline holds automatically — do not override. Lag usually clears within minutes after large migrations; if it persists past 15 minutes, page the storage on-call rather than retrying the release. Thresholds, silencing rules, and the override policy are documented on the internal page below.

operations page: https://confluence.lumicsys.internal/projects/display/projects/display

# Data Stores — Keyvane Rotation Utility

Keyvane rotates credentials for all plugin-accessible stores on a fixed weekly cycle. Plugin authors should never cache credentials beyond a single session; fetch them at startup and on any auth failure. Rotation events are broadcast on the `keyvane.rotated` channel, and stale handles must be discarded within sixty seconds. For local plugin development, Keyvane ships a sandbox store that mimics rotation behavior. Point your test harness at the following sandbox target.

database URL for bahop-yagep: mssql://sildor_svc:35ha7jz@db-fb6d.nelvrodyn.example:5432/casath

**Break-Glass Access: Orders Table Soft Deletes (Cartwheel Platform)**

Rows in `orders` are never hard-deleted; the `deleted_at` column marks them inactive and nightly jobs exclude them from reporting. Restoring a soft-deleted order requires break-glass access to the production writer role, which is normally sealed. Release managers may invoke break-glass only during an active incident, with a second approver on the call. The break-glass unlock prompt will ask for the sealed passphrase, recorded immediately below for this rotation.

recovery phrase for fahog-yahif: wenael-fraox